
Short Biography
Dávid Sümeghy is a human geographer. He completed his studies at the University of Pécs in Hungary and defended his doctoral dissertation at the Doctoral School of Earth Sciences in Pécs in 2021. After obtaining his doctoral degree, he worked at Lund University, where he examined the policing of immigrants in public spaces. Since 2023, he has been a postdoctoral researcher at the Austrian Academy of Sciences, Institute for Urban and Regional Research. In his main research project, he investigated the reciprocal causal relationship between migration and subjective well-being in the context of Hungary and Austria. He is currently involved in projects dealing with the spatial expansion of Airbnb, tourism gentrification, and vacant single-family houses. His research interests include the spatial dimensions of migration and social cohesion, policing, electoral geography, urban segregation, and regional inequalities.
